Biocomposites manufactured from natural materials such as fibres and bioderived polymers offer a sustainable alternative to traditional ones, but at present they are not available for use in structural applications. NATEX will develop aligned textiles from natural fibres suitable for use as high strength reinforcing fabrics to produce structural composite parts using bio and oil based thermoplastic and thermoset resins.
